WebOct 8, 2024 · The specific activity is the ratio of the enzyme activity to the total protein. It tells you whether or not your sample became purer following the purification technique. The units of specific activity are micromoles per minute per milligram or unit/mg. WebJul 25, 2024 · The goal of your capture step is to rapidly isolate, concentrate, and stabilize the target protein. To enable faster purification, a high capacity, concentrating method to concentrate the target protein and/or reduce sample volume is typically chosen. WebJun 9, 2024 · Let’s discuss it in detail. First of all, TED-347 has an EC 50 of 5.9 μM for TEAD4⋅Yap1 protein-protein interaction. In addition, TED-347 specifically and covalently bonds with Cys-367 within the central pocket of TEAD4 with a K i of 10.3 μM. TED-347 blocks TEAD transcriptional activity and has antitumor activity. C. Protein A, G, or L can also be used to purify specific proteins. In this case the antibody will serve as an intermediate ligand providing selectivity for its antigen.

The … WebProtein purification is a series of processes intended to isolate one or a few proteins from a complex mixture, usually cells, tissues or whole organisms. Protein purification is vital for the specification of the function, structure and interactions of the protein of interest.
